还原代码去扰码加密解密(微盾)
- 发表于
- PHP
就一个函数。
1 2 3 4 5 6 7 8 9 10 11 12 13 14 15 16 17 18 19 |
<?php /** 如:$O00OO0=urldecode("%6E1%7A%62%2F%6D%61… *本函数可还原常见代码级扰码(微盾) **/ function unscrambler($code) { if(! is_array($code)) { $code = str_replace('__FILE__', "'$code'", str_replace('eval', '$code=', file_get_contents($code))); eval('?>' . $code); }else { extract($code); $code = str_replace("eval", '$code=', $code); eval($code); } if(strstr($code, 'eval')) return unscrambler(get_defined_vars()); else return $code; } //用法 echo unscrambler('文件路径'); ?> |
原文连接:还原代码去扰码加密解密(微盾)
所有媒体,可在保留署名、
原文连接
的情况下转载,若非则不得使用我方内容。